Sony Computer Entertainment Australia (SCEA) has claimed ignorance of cheating affecting online trials of Sony PlayStation 2 in the United States.
While Sony's online gaming experiment is only a few weeks old, PlayStation 2 gamers are already finding some people don't play fair.
Opera Software may go silent on the Macintosh stage. The company has expressed significant doubts it will continue producing a browser for the Macintosh operating system, echoing a growing problem for third-party Mac developers as Apple Computer steps up its own application development efforts.
